A prestigious hospital in Southern New Hampshire is searching for a Registered Nurse for its Med/Surg Units. The Med/Surg units include Post-Surgical, Neuro/Stroke, Ortho, and Oncology. The busy units range from 22 beds to 31 beds and care for a diverse patient population. In this role, you will provide compassionate care to patients and work collaboratively with a multi-disciplinary team to plan and guide patients to a successful recovery. If youre interested in joining a team of dedicated and talented staff, please apply, and our recruitment team will contact you!

Responsibilities:

  • Provide direct patient care for a diverse patient population.
  • Gather and interpret data through history taking and physical assessments and plan interventions to meet patients needs.
  • Document care provided and the patients progress toward desired outcomes.
  • Educate patients and families about the plan of care and how to manage their care after discharge.
  • Administer medications to patients as directed.

Qualifications:

  • Graduate from an accredited nursing program.
  • Active RN license.
  • BLS certification.

Additional info:

  • New grads and tenured nurses are welcome to apply!
  • Part-time or full-time, permanent position
  • Hours: 24-36 hours/week
  • Multiple shifts available; 7a-7p, 7p-7a, 7a-3p, and 3p-11p
  • Compensation: $35-45/hr., depending on experience, + differentials.
  • Excellent benefits and perks!
